Mk6 - Facelift 1.4 Tdci Starting Problems - Please Help!

Featured Replies

Hi Guys,

I am in need of a little bit of help. I recently bought myself a little 2007 1.4 diesel fiesta. I bought it cheap for £2600 and it had a few small problems which I expected for the price. Anyway, the problem I'm finding with it is that it takes a long time to start and can be a little difficult sometimes. I thought a full service would do it good (changed fuel filter, oil filter, new oil, air filter). It didn't have any affect so I thought changing the heater plugs would be another obvious idea. Didn't really help.

When I had the car there was no water at all in the expansion tank/header tank/water tank (whatever you want to call it) and it has got oily soot on the inside which I thought might have been a head gasket failure (owning a Rover with a K-series Engine taught me about those haha!). So I got my local mechanic to give it the check over and he doesn't know what the problem could be as he ruled out the head gasket problem because there weren't REALLY obvious signs. As soon as the engine is started it runs like a dream and goes really well. On the odd occasion I do get a bit of smoke when it finally does turn over but that's it.

Any help would be really good, and any questions are very welcome :)
